Solar telecom integrated cabinet inverter grid connection acceptance test
Key electrical tests for this grid-tied inverter setup include insulation resistance testing, polarity checks, and open-circuit voltage (Voc) testing on the DC side. The AC side is then verified for correct grid voltage and frequency before a controlled, sequential power-up. . To properly commission a solar inverter, a licensed electrician must systematically verify that all mechanical and electrical components are installed correctly, safely, and in accordance with the manufacturer's specifications and all relevant National Electrical Code (NEC) solar standards. 5 WG. . How to use solar telecom integrated cabinet inverter wind power
To add a wind turbine into our system, we can use our existing inverter by adding the turbine as a new auxiliary power source. If your inverter lacks this capacity, you'll need to replace it with a hybrid inverter that can take power from auxiliary sources, as well as your solar. .
